BI200  Cell Biology
 1.0
An introduction to the concepts of cell biology (prokaryotic and
eukaryotic), with emphasis on the structural organization of subcellular 
components and organelles, the function of molecular processes, the roles 
of cellular membranes, the interactions of viruses with animal hosts, the 
immune response with particular reference to properties of
immunological agents that protect against disease, and the
techniques and applications of animal and plant cell cultures to 
biotechnology. 
Prerequisite: BI100* or BI101*.
 3 lecture hours, 1 tutorial hour
